Two triangular prisms with the same altitude always have the same surface
area.
A. True
B. False

Respuesta :

jimthompson5910 jimthompson5910
  • 02-06-2021

Answer:   False

The prisms might have different base areas, which would contribute to overall having different surface areas even if the altitude (aka height) of each prism was the same.
